Adding a textarea Widget to Our Web Form
We have already seen the <input type="text"> widget, which begs the question: why do we need a textarea? Great question. The largest downside with the <input type="text"> widget is that it is only used for one line of text. Sometimes, you need more. The <textarea> elements allow the user to input multi-line text. It's used to collect user inputs such as comments or reviews. The <textarea> element can hold an unlimited number of characters, and the text renders in a fixed-width font (usually Courier). The size of a text area is specified by the <cols> and <rows> attributes (or with CSS), which we will see later on in this course.
